Output f75576501b37d28d6d91b2bb3aefc2cb2aef07bf7a2e07a0c67be78f43562594:0

value
6600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e01e04051fb2ef306f902d2aea9cc1d357758834 OP_EQUALVERIFY OP_CHECKSIG
address
1MS2KVs3A6Q4WWS7bL11x8UusTASi79PXP
transaction
f75576501b37d28d6d91b2bb3aefc2cb2aef07bf7a2e07a0c67be78f43562594
spent
true